How to fill out CMS discharge planning standards:

01
Review the CMS discharge planning standards guidelines thoroughly.
02
Gather all necessary patient information, including medical history, current conditions, and treatments.
03
Assess the patient's physical, mental, and emotional well-being to determine their specific needs and goals.
04
Consult with the patient's healthcare team to gather input and recommendations for the discharge planning process.
05
Create a comprehensive discharge plan that includes specific goals, interventions, and timelines.
06
Ensure proper communication and coordination between different healthcare providers involved in the patient's care.
07
Document all steps taken during the discharge planning process accurately and thoroughly.
08
Regularly reassess the discharge plan to ensure it remains appropriate and effective for the patient's evolving needs.

Who needs CMS discharge planning standards?

01
Hospitals and healthcare facilities: CMS discharge planning standards are applicable to all hospitals and healthcare facilities that participate in Medicare and Medicaid programs.
02
Healthcare professionals: Physicians, nurses, social workers, and other healthcare professionals involved in the discharge planning process need to be familiar with and adhere to CMS discharge planning standards.
03
Patients and their families: Patients and their families can benefit from understanding the CMS discharge planning standards to ensure that their needs are adequately addressed during the discharge process.
04
Third-party organizations: Insurance companies, quality improvement organizations, and other third-party entities may also require compliance with CMS discharge planning standards when handling patient discharge processes.

CMS discharge planning standards are guidelines set by the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services to ensure a smooth transition of care for patients leaving a healthcare facility.
Healthcare facilities such as hospitals, nursing homes, and home health agencies are required to file CMS discharge planning standards.
CMS discharge planning standards can be filled out by following the guidelines provided by the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services.
The purpose of CMS discharge planning standards is to improve the quality of care and patient outcomes by promoting collaboration and coordination among healthcare providers.
The information that must be reported on CMS discharge planning standards includes patient medical history, current medications, treatment plan, and post-discharge care instructions.
